핵심 인사이트 (3줄 요약)
- 본질: 브룩스의 법칙 (Brooks' Law)은 늦어진 프로젝트에 사람을 더 투입하면 더 늦어진다는 경험 법칙이다.
- 가치: 온보딩, 의사소통, 작업 분할 비용이 추가되기 때문이다.
- 판단 포인트: 인력 추가보다 범위 조정, 모듈 분리, 일정 재설계가 더 효과적일 수 있다.
Ⅰ. 개요 및 필요성
프로젝트가 늦어지면 사람을 더 넣으면 빨라질 것처럼 보인다. 하지만 실제로는 새 인력이 규칙과 맥락을 익히는 동안 오히려 속도가 떨어질 수 있다.
브룩스의 법칙은 바로 이 함정을 경고한다.
- 📢 섹션 요약 비유: 브룩스의 법칙은 좁은 길이 막혔다고 차를 더 넣으면 더 막히는 상황과 같다.
Ⅱ. 아키텍처 및 핵심 원리
프로젝트 팀의 의사소통 경로는 인원이 늘수록 급격히 증가한다. 단순히 사람 수가 늘어나는 것이 아니라 조율 비용이 기하급수적으로 커진다.
n명 팀의 의사소통 경로 ≈ n(n-1)/2
| 요인 | 영향 | 결과 |
|---|---|---|
| 온보딩 | 새 인력 학습 | 생산성 저하 |
| 커뮤니케이션 | 조율 증가 | 회의 증가 |
| 분할 | 작업 쪼개기 | 병렬화 한계 |
핵심은 늦은 프로젝트에서 가장 부족한 것은 인원보다 정리된 구조라는 점이다. 더 많은 사람이 들어오면 오히려 구조가 더 복잡해질 수 있다.
- 📢 섹션 요약 비유: 브룩스의 법칙은 이미 복잡한 퍼즐에 손을 더 얹을수록 맞추기 어려워지는 현상이다.
Ⅲ. 비교 및 연결
브룩스의 법칙은 "인력을 늘리면 생산성이 항상 오른다"는 단순 믿음을 깨준다. 대신 범위를 줄이거나, 모듈을 나누거나, 일정 기준을 다시 잡는 것이 효과적일 수 있다.
| 전략 | 기대 효과 | 위험 |
|---|---|---|
| 인력 추가 | 단기 보강 | 조율 비용 증가 |
| 범위 축소 | 집중 | 요구사항 조정 필요 |
| 모듈 분리 | 병렬화 | 설계 품질 필요 |
법칙은 소프트웨어 개발뿐 아니라 조직 운영, 이관 프로젝트, 대규모 전환에서도 반복된다.
- 📢 섹션 요약 비유: 브룩스의 법칙은 물이 넘친 통에 더 물을 붓는다고 빨리 비워지지 않는다는 뜻이다.
Ⅳ. 실무 적용 및 기술사 판단
실무에서는 일정이 늦을수록 사람을 무조건 넣기보다, 병목을 먼저 찾고 업무 범위를 조정해야 한다. 문서화, 자동화, 모듈화도 병행해야 한다.
체크리스트
- 인력 추가 전에 병목이 파악되었는가?
- 새 인력이 바로 기여할 수 있는 모듈 구조인가?
- 요구사항 범위를 줄일 수 있는가?
- 의사소통 채널이 감당 가능한 수준인가?
안티패턴
- 일정 지연을 사람 투입으로만 해결하려는 경우
- 신규 인력이 핵심 맥락 없이 작업하는 경우
- 구조 개선 없이 회의만 늘어나는 경우
기술사 관점에서는 브룩스의 법칙이 인원 숫자보다 구조와 의사소통이 더 중요하다는 점을 보여 준다는 것을 설명해야 한다.
- 📢 섹션 요약 비유: 브룩스의 법칙은 "일손을 늘리기 전에 책상을 정리하라"는 말이다.
Ⅴ. 기대효과 및 결론
브룩스의 법칙은 일정 관리의 현실을 설명한다. 늦은 프로젝트일수록 추가 인력은 단기 해결책이 아니라 장기 지연 요인이 될 수 있다.
정리하면, 사람 수보다 구조와 범위를 먼저 봐야 한다.
- 📢 섹션 요약 비유: 브룩스의 법칙은 손님이 많아졌다고 계산대를 더 세우면 줄이 바로 줄지 않는 상황이다.
📌 관련 개념 맵
| 개념 | 연결 포인트 |
|---|---|
| Communication Overhead | 조율 비용 |
| Onboarding | 학습 비용 |
| Modularization | 분할 효과 |
| Scope Control | 범위 조정 |
| Schedule Risk | 일정 위험 |
📈 관련 키워드 및 발전 흐름도
일정 지연
│
▼
인력 추가
│
▼
의사소통 증가
│
▼
더 큰 지연
이 흐름은 늦은 프로젝트에 인력을 더 넣는 전략이 왜 역효과를 낳는지 보여준다.
👶 어린이를 위한 3줄 비유 설명
- 숙제가 늦었다고 친구를 더 불러도 바로 빨라지지 않아요.
- 친구에게 설명하는 데 시간이 걸리기 때문이에요.
- 먼저 숙제 양을 줄이고 방법을 바꾸는 게 더 좋아요.